- Nose: Caramelized sugar, vanilla bean, toasted oak, a hint of orange peel and baking spice.
- Taste: Toffee and molasses up front, then comes warm cinnamon, roasted nuts, and a gentle oak grip that keeps things interesting in a Cuba Libre or a rum punch.
- Finish: Drying oak and spice linger, with a last flicker of caramel and citrus zest.

Fun Fact: Gosling’s is the brand behind the Dark ’n Stormy, and it’s trademarked, meaning bars can’t legally call a drink a “Dark ’n Stormy” unless it’s made with Gosling’s and ginger beer!
